Bike rider’s death: Bus driver sentenced
Team Udayavani, Mar 17, 2019, 6:18 AM IST
Mangaluru: A bus driver identified as Litish Kumar (36) from Merlapadavu in Neermarga was sentenced by the 3rd Additional District and Sessions Court to 6 months of imprisonment and fined Rs 5,000 in connection to a bus-motorcycle accident that took place near Taretota cross in the city which claimed the life of the bike rider.
The accident in question took place on May 9th 2013 and the bike rider Prajwal (26) succumbed to the injuries that he sustained during the collision. The case in this regard was registered with the Traffic East Police Station. The then station inspector T D Nagaraj conducted the investigation and submitted the chargesheet to the Court.
The case was investigated by the Judge Manjunath R and assistant public prosecutor argued in favour of the prosecution.
